Assistant food service manager vs assistant food service director

The differences between assistant food service managers and assistant food service directors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 2-4 years to become both an assistant food service manager and an assistant food service director. Additionally, an assistant food service director has an average salary of $41,871, which is higher than the $37,144 average annual salary of an assistant food service manager.

The top three skills for an assistant food service manager include customer service, cleanliness and food handling. The most important skills for an assistant food service director are food preparation, cleanliness, and servsafe.

Differences between assistant food service manager and assistant food service director duties and responsibilities

Assistant food service manager example responsibilities.

  • Manage inventory, ordering and delivery of groceries.
  • Follow and enforce all safety OSHA procedures and HACCP.
  • Work with outside vendor in implementation of new POS system.
  • Perform seafood HACCP training for SYSCO distribution centers on an annual basis.
  • Assist in supervising and scheduling employees, placing orders and maintaining the sanitation and cleanliness of the kitchen.
  • Maintain and regulate cleanliness and proper sanitation in food storage, heating, and serving areas per state requirements.

Assistant food service director example responsibilities.

  • Manage nutrition department of pharmacy and medical home healthcare supply company.
  • Attend food safety classes and complete the Chicago, Illinois and federal ServSafe certifications.
  • Adhere to standard operating procedures for cleanliness of the facility and culinary instruments and utensils
  • Roll out new culinary and nutritional programs in conjunction with Eurest marketing and culinary team.
  • Prepare and research material to become expert on topics ranging from HACCP's, cross contamination, and food borne illness.
  • Facilitate development, implementation and utilization of HACCP.
